Created attachment 138794 [details] GHNS dialog SUMMARY Prior to Plasma 5.21, modal dialogs had the close button just like regular windows, but not anymore. The window close button was light/dark, giving a lot of contrast, so it was very noticeable; now, the close button is red, which still gives contrast. However, the new modal design dialog doesn't have a intuitive close button. Personally, I think is hard to recognize the close button. OBSERVED RESULT There is too many elements in the dialog and the close button gets lost. EXPECTED RESULT Modal dialogs should have a more noticeable close button at the bottom or have the close button back in the titlebar.
